SB11 UNW is a 2011 Renault Kangoo in White with a 1,461cc diesel engine. This vehicle has been through 17 MOT tests with a personal pass rate of 64.7%.
Across all 2011 Renault Kangoo models, the average MOT pass rate is 68.5% with a typical mileage of 85,175 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Renault Kangoo f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 86,705 recorded failures. If you're considering buying SB11 UNW, it's worth having these areas checked by a mechanic before committing.
The Renault Kangoo typically stays on UK roads for around 28 years. At 15 years old, this Renault Kangoo is well into its expected lifespan but still has years ahead.
